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s – contact us today to schedule your bathroom water damage restoration service.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your bathroom, it’s time to call in the professionals.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on the Ceiling

Water stains on the ceiling can be a sign of a larger problem. If you notice any water stains, it’s time to call in the professionals to assess and repair the damage.

Leaky Faucets or Toilets

Leaky faucets or toilets can lead to water damage over time. If you notice any leaks,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Damage on Walls or Cabinets

Water damage on walls or cabinets can be a sign of a larger problem. If you notice any water damage, it’s time to call in the professionals to assess and repair the damage.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No You can fix it yourself with some basic plumbing tools.
Large flood in the bathroom No Yes The damage is extensive and need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air.
Musty odors in the bathroom No Yes The odors could be a sign of mold and mildew growth, which needs professional treatment.
Water stains on the ceiling No Yes The stains could be a sign of a larger problem, such as a leaky roof or plumbing issue.
Leaky faucet or toilet Yes No You can fix it yourself with some basic plumbing tools.
Water damage on walls or cabinets No Yes The damage needs specialized repair and restoration techniques to prevent further damage.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Bliss, ID

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ration varies dep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the area. Here are some estimated price ranges for common bathroom water damage rest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of the affected area, severity of the dam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Type of surfaces affected, extent of the damage
Restoration and repair $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of the damage, type of materials affected
Final inspection and touch-ups $100 – $500 Extent of the damage, type of repairs needed
Emergency service call $200 – $1,000 Time of day, severity of the emergency
More services (e.g. Mold remediation) $500 – $2,500 Severity of the problem, type of services needed
